This week Jason sits down with Chamath Palihapitiya, Founder and Managing Partner of The Social+Capital Partnership, at Hack the North, Canada's Largest International Hackathon at University of Waterloo. Chamath shoots straight from the heart & hip on a number of topics, including the mercenary culture in Silicon Valley, why the best companies don't come out of incubators, the great opportunities in health care, education, and finance, and why passion is king (hint: you'll fail if you do anything only for the money).
